  • Abstract
    Herein we analyze the propagation of a ultrawideband trapezoidal pulse through human tissues. This analysis indicates that the frequency dispersive propagation implies larger power levels in the propagated electric field which lead to review the definition of the exposure limit for ultrawideband signals.
